[PATCH v3 7/9] NFSD: Prevent client use-after-free during blocked-lock reaping

A bare lock owner -- its only remaining reference a blocked lock on
nn->blocked_locks_lru -- holds a raw pointer to its nfs4_client but
no reference keeping the client alive. When the per-net laundromat
reaps such a lock, freeing the nbl drops the owner reference
held through flc_owner, and the final nfs4_put_stateowner()
takes the client's cl_lock. Because the laundromat detaches the
nbl first, __destroy_client() no longer finds it, so a concurrent
force_expire_client() can free the client before nfs4_put_stateowner()
runs, dereferencing cl_lock in freed memory.

Pin the client with cl_rpc_users before dropping
nn->blocked_locks_lock, and skip clients already expiring, whose
blocked locks __destroy_client() frees while holding an owner
reference. Take nn->client_lock outside nn->blocked_locks_lock.
Every other site holds nn->blocked_locks_lock as a leaf, acquiring
no further lock, so placing nn->client_lock outside it cannot form
a lock-order cycle.

Fixes: 7919d0a27f1e ("nfsd: add a LRU list for blocked locks")

diff --git a/fs/nfsd/nfs4state.c b/fs/nfsd/nfs4state.c
index 142ba7d80539..4acd02f1642c 100644
--- a/fs/nfsd/nfs4state.c
+++ b/fs/nfsd/nfs4state.c
@@ -357,6 +357,16 @@ free_blocked_lock(struct nfsd4_blocked_lock *nbl)
 	kref_put(&nbl->nbl_kref, free_nbl);
 }
 
+/* A blocked lock's flc_owner is its nfs4_lockowner. */
+static struct nfs4_client *
+nbl_client(struct nfsd4_blocked_lock *nbl)
+{
+	struct nfs4_lockowner *lo;
+
+	lo = (struct nfs4_lockowner *)nbl->nbl_lock.c.flc_owner;
+	return lo->lo_owner.so_client;
+}
+
 static void
 remove_blocked_locks(struct nfs4_lockowner *lo)
 {
@@ -7591,22 +7601,29 @@ nfs4_laundromat(struct nfsd_net *nn)
 	 * indefinitely once the lock does become free.
 	 */
 	BUG_ON(!list_empty(&reaplist));
+	spin_lock(&nn->client_lock);
 	spin_lock(&nn->blocked_locks_lock);
-	while (!list_empty(&nn->blocked_locks_lru)) {
-		nbl = list_first_entry(&nn->blocked_locks_lru,
-					struct nfsd4_blocked_lock, nbl_lru);
+	list_for_each_safe(pos, next, &nn->blocked_locks_lru) {
+		nbl = list_entry(pos, struct nfsd4_blocked_lock, nbl_lru);
 		if (!state_expired(&lt, nbl->nbl_time))
 			break;
+		clp = nbl_client(nbl);
+		if (is_client_expired(clp))
+			continue;
+		atomic_inc(&clp->cl_rpc_users);
 		list_move(&nbl->nbl_lru, &reaplist);
 		list_del_init(&nbl->nbl_list);
 	}
 	spin_unlock(&nn->blocked_locks_lock);
+	spin_unlock(&nn->client_lock);
 
 	while (!list_empty(&reaplist)) {
 		nbl = list_first_entry(&reaplist,
 					struct nfsd4_blocked_lock, nbl_lru);
+		clp = nbl_client(nbl);
 		list_del_init(&nbl->nbl_lru);
 		free_blocked_lock(nbl);
+		put_client_no_renew(clp);
 	}
 #ifdef CONFIG_NFSD_V4_2_INTER_SSC
 	/* service the server-to-server copy delayed unmount list */
